Wiring

Modern homes have wires that carry electricity. It lets you run your refrigerator or computer, TV and other essential appliances. Your home is in trouble if your wiring is not working properly or is outdated.

It doesn't cost a lot to repair your electrical system. HomeAdvisor can connect you with licensed electricians in your area. Simply provide your zip code, city and state information to locate the perfect electrician for your requirements.

Although wiring might not be the most beautiful aspect of a home but it is vital to keeping it safe and comfortable. If you don't have it functioning properly, it can cause harm to your possessions, particularly if there is an electric surge.

Grounding all electrical receptacles in your house is a great way to protect your house from potential dangers. Receptacles grounded are safer to work with and are more reliable than their non-grounding counterparts.

It is also a good idea to keep your circuit breakers and fuses in good condition. This is due to the fact that a fuse that's been over-used can cause damage to the insulation on your wires which can lead into fires.

The best way to avoid overloading your circuits is to separate important appliances into distinct circuits. This can be accomplished through rewiring services.

Whatever you do make sure that the wiring of your home is examined using a circuit tester and/or a trip breaker. This will protect your electronics from being overloaded or causing damage by the power surge.

Panels

domestic electrical repairs near me panels are the primary element of your home's electricity system. They are made up of rows of switches known as circuit breakers that regulate the flow of electricity to different areas of your house. These circuit breakers control the flow of electricity to your bathrooms, bedrooms and kitchen.

An older electrical panel could be dangerous and needs to be replaced. It is generally recommended for homes built between 1950s and 1980s. They were typically built with Federal Pacific Electric or Zinsco brand panels that are not up to date with safety standards and building codes.

Older panels may not be up to the modern requirements for your home, particularly when you have many appliances that require 240V circuits. These include large appliances like dryer and washer refrigerator, dishwasher, and washer.

You may notice appliances not running at maximum power or lights flickering when you switch them on. This could be a sign that the breaker is tripping or a fuse is burning out.

These issues should be dealt with by an electrician licensed as soon as is possible. They can cause the possibility of a fire in your home and can be costly to repair or replace.

Also, ensure that your panel is grounded. This prevents the panel from becoming shorted or overloaded, and it reduces the risk of fires.

Outlets

Electricity is a key element of many daily activities like switching on a lamp or starting the microwave. Although it is easy to take emergency electrical repair systems as a given however, it is crucial to keep them functioning. They can cause serious injuries or even fires if the outlets in your home fall.

The majority of electrical repairman near me outlet problems can be resolved by homeowners quickly and easily. They are usually the simplest component of any electrical project.

For starters, ensure you have the proper tools for the job. This includes a flat-head screwdriver along with an electric voltage tester. Before you begin, make sure that the circuit breaker is off on your service panel.

The next step is to remove the outlet's faceplate that's not working. It is usually attached to the box with two screws, one on the top and one on the bottom.

After you have removed the outlet, examine the wiring. Gently pull each wire to ensure it's secure underneath the screws. Although bare copper and green plastic-coated wires may not be the issue, pigtailed wires should be secured with wire nuts.

The most crucial part of this process is to find out if the outlet you're working with is a GFCI. They are particularly useful in bathrooms and kitchens, as they can instantly cut off electricity if they detect a short or ground fault. This is the greatest thing about GFCIs: they can be tested to ensure they're in working in good working.

Switches

Switches are devices that make up an electrical circuit and let power flow to appliances, lights or other devices. They are typically a toggle switch , but they could also be three-way or dimmer switches.

A malfunctioning switch can cause serious damage to your home. If you need assistance from a professional contact an electrical repair service near you if there is a problem with any of these switches.

If you are aware of what to look for, a malfunctioning switch can be fixed in a short time. Some of the most typical indicators that your switch may be in need of replacement include an unresponsive light fixture, a fixture that won't start up or make a snap or pop sound when you turn the lever, or a dimmer that swivels.

Connecting an old switch to a circuit tester will let you easily test it. Attach a probe on each terminal on the switch, electrical repair services Near me then switch it off and on. If the tester doesn't blink when you switch it on it's likely your switch will need to be replaced.

Alternately, remove the wires from your switch and check them for loose connections. The majority of switches have wires connected to the back and front using pliers that are insulated to loosen the wires.

Buy a new switch that is approved for at minimum five years of service if you need to replace an old switch. A new switch made of stronger internal components will last longer and electrical repair Services near me make your home more secure for your family and you.

It's easy and cheap to replace a switch in your home. A single-pole switch is typically less than $6, while an dimmer switch is more expensive.

Circuit Breakers

The circuit breakers that are located in the electrical panel in your home are a safety device to limit the amount of power that flows through the circuits in your home to avoid overheating, overloading, and potential fire hazards. The circuit breaker will go off if a circuit is too full and cut off power to the circuit.

It is imperative to get an electrician repair near me in touch if you find that your home's circuit breakers are often tripping. The tripping signal is an issue that needs to be addressed promptly to avoid dangerous situations.

A circuit breaker that has tripped can also be a sign of an internal short in the switch. If this is the case, it's crucial to identify the problem and have it fixed before you attempt to replace the fuse or reset a circuit breaker that has tripped.

Some circuits branch off from the main entrance panel and run to various locations of use, such as outlets and appliances in your home. They are referred to as branch circuits. They use both main buses as well as ground buses to supply energy.

These circuits can wear and tear over time and they may require replacement. This is something you should consider when planning an electrical project at home.

Your home's electrical system can be complex and there are a few components that require expertise to fix. This includes the fuse box as well as the meter box and the circuit panel.

It is recommended to upgrade to a more modern model in the event that you are using an outdated or obsolete circuit breaker. This will protect you from electric shocks and damage that could occur. Modern circuit breakers can handle much more current than older models, and also have GFCI protection that shuts down your circuit in the event of any water near.
